云南高原盾叶薯蓣种质的光合特性分析*

摘    要: 通过对云南高原的14个盾叶薯蓣种质的叶绿素含量、光合速率进行分析研究。结果表明:盾薯40的叶绿素a、叶绿素b含量最低,盾薯42最高;盾薯44的净光合速率最大,盾薯26最小;蒸腾速率、气孔导度最低的是盾薯37-1,最高的是盾薯32。为开发利用云南丰富的盾叶薯蓣种质资源,促进盾叶薯蓣生产的发展提供依据。

Characterization of Photosynthesis of Dioscorea zingibernensis Germplasm Accessions in the Yunnan Plateau

Abstract:Chlorophill concent and net photosynthesis rate were tested in 14 Dioscorea zingibernensis germplasm accessions. Among the tested accessions, Dunshu 42 had the highest chlorophyll a and chlorophyll b, but Dunshu 40 had the lowest ones. Dunshu 44 had the biggest net photosynthesis rate and Dunshu 26 had the smallest one. Dunshu 37 - 1 had smallest transpiration rate and stomatal con- ductivity, but Dunshu 32 had the highest ones. The result is useful in development and utilization of the rich germplasm resources of D. zingibernensis in Yunnan.
